在太阳活动与地震相关性研究的基础上,指出了在周期性太阳活动的调控下,地震活动也显示出明显的周期性演化。地震除存在11年周期外,还存在22年周期,后者形成了本世纪以来地震的4个活跃期和4个平静期。云南在地震活跃期中,大震的时间间隔有愈来愈缩短的趋势,并按Tx=ΔT1/2的规律演化。在一个活跃期中,最后一个大震的时间间隔比这个规律规定的时间间隔更短。如果某个大震的爆发时间与由这个规律预测的时间相差(一般是提前)50%以上,就意味着本地震活跃期的大震从此结束。根据这个规律,对云南未来三年的大震趋势作了预测
Based on the correlation between solar activity and earthquake, it is pointed out that under the regulation of periodic solar activity, the seismic activity also shows obvious periodic evolution. In addition to the 11-year cycle, earthquakes still exist for 22 years and the latter form 4 active periods and 4 quiet periods of earthquakes since the present century. During the active phase of the earthquake in Yunnan, the intervals of major earthquakes tend to shorten more and more and follow the rule of Tx = ΔT1 / 2. During an active phase, the time interval of the last major earthquake is shorter than the regular time interval. If a major earthquake erupts more than 50% of the time predicted by this law (usually ahead of time), it means the earthquake that triggered this active earthquake has ended. According to this law, the trend of the great earthquake in Yunnan in the next three years is predicted
